In The Cognitive Continuum, we propose a theoretical framework for enlightenment based on the idea of optimal grip, which has its roots in the philosophical tradition of phenomenology. Enlightenment is all about optimal and ethical relationships between self, world, and other. The "cognitive continuum" refers to a set of neurocognitive functions, starting in insight, and culminating in the experience of mystical union. We argue that the optimal grip on reality that is characteristic of enlightenment is cultivated by using a set of practices that train this continuum of functions. The result of this training is a flexible and dynamic state of being infused with a sense of meaningfulness and connection. We will weave together the teachings of the world’s traditions of religion and philosophy with research based cognitive science to create this framework. This book will feature three parts:

Part I: Heaven - Illuminates the philosophy behind enlightenment
Part 2: Earth - Illuminates the science behind enlightenment
Part 3: The Way - Provides personal and social guidelines for the cultivation of enlightenment


Daniel Greig:

Daniel is an educator, organizer and artist living in Toronto. He studied Cognitive Science and Philosophy at the University of Toronto, specializing in wisdom, consciousness, and spiritual belief and experience. In 2015, he founded the Mapping the Mind conference, which raises much needed funds for psychedelic research. Daniel regularly hosts lectures and workshops on topics in cognitive science. He is currently writing a book with Dr. John Vervaeke on the science of enlightenment, which will be published in 2020. When not contemplating the realm of the intellect, Daniel delves in the sonic perturbations of music, writing and producing progressive metal.
